Smalling: United out to halt City

Chris Smalling says this year's English Premier League title race means more to Manchester United because of Manchester City's challenge.

Defending champions United hold a three-point lead over City at the top of the table.

There are eight league matches still to be played this term, including a potentially decisive clash between the top two teams at City's Etihad Stadium.

And Smalling claims the United squad are desperate to deny City what would be their first Premier League crown.

"It definitely means more because it's City," Smalling said.

"It's down to us two now and it's massive.

"The media build it up and as players we definitely want to win it because we know quite a few of their players.

"It's going to be crucial to get those bragging rights for next year."

United have taken advantage of a recent stutter in City's form to jump to the top of the table, a feat Smalling claims is even more impressive given the amount of injuries his team has had to deal with this season.

Darren Fletcher and Nemanja Vidic have been ruled out for the rest of campaign, while others, including Anderson and Michael Owen, have suffered recurring issues.

"We've probably had enough injuries for most of the teams in this league," Smalling said.

"Luckily we have the squad to be able to cope, but it says a lot about Manchester United that no matter the adverse conditions we have, whether it's injuries or a tough run of games, we tend to come through it.

"The manager (Sir Alex Ferguson) deserves a lot of credit for that with regards to how he approaches games and uses his players."
